Transaction 38ce40eb719b79058b5852b324ea61ab3699ae1fda5761adccfb98e0ef81f1da
1 Input
1 Output
-
38ce40eb719b79058b5852b324ea61ab3699ae1fda5761adccfb98e0ef81f1da:0
- value
- 304885
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 398d1c6a57e80cf3776be69f222083c3e98aadaf OP_EQUAL
- address
- 36wKV3PrDBQoPg5LnvzPUDYycpM6i1efj4